A SEVRES TETE-A-TETE
CIRCA 1757-58, BLUE INTERLACED L MARKS ENCLOSING DATE LETTER E TO TEAPOT, INDISTINCT DATE LETTER TO MILK-JUG, BLUE CROWN PAINTER'S MARK FOR JEAN-CHARLES SIOUX TO TEAPOT AND MILK-JUG, INCISED BP AND GILT MARK T BELOW A DOT TO TRAY, PERHAPS FOR FRANCOIS BINET, VARIOUS INCISED LETTERS
Each piece painted in blue with arches or bands entwined with trailing flowers within gilt-dentil rims, comprising:
A teapot and cover (théière 'Calabre'), the cover with a flower finial (minor chipping to tip of spout)
A milk-jug with an entwined foliate handle (pot à lait 'Hébert')
A sugar-bowl (pot à sucre 'Hébert') (lacking cover, small flat rim chip)
Two cups and saucers (gobelets 'Hébert' et soucoupes)
A rectangular tray (plateau 'Courteille')
(some minor wear to gilding)
The tray 11? in. (29.5 cm.) wide

Please note that the decoration on the teapot and cover and milk-jug is very close to that on the remainder of the other pieces in this "tete a tete" service but there are minor differences in decoration and therefore these two pieces may be matched.

Jean-Charles Sioux, l'aîné, was a painter of monchrome flowers, patterns and feathered edges, and was active at the Sèvres manufactory from 1752-1792.
